Regular Expression Search

Use Hebrew or Arabic script to find precise matches in the transcriptions. See How to Search page for advanced use cases.

Cheat sheet:

  • If you're looking for a word with one missing letter, use a period. Two missing letters, use two periods or {2}. Increase the number in the curly brackets to increase the number of characters, or insert a range with a comma in between, ex. {0,5}.
  • If you don't know how many characters are missing, use .*.
  • If you know which characters you want, use square brackets to find multiple spellings, ex. [יו] for yud or vav.

  30. 2880List or tableENA 3306.7–8

    Extensive accounts in Ladino with at least one full date on ENA 3306.8r in the upper left corner: ״27 תשרי [הת]קסח״ which is 27 Tishrei 5568 AM (October 1807 CE). There are probably several joins for this fragment and many individuals listed who may appear in additional documents from the early 1800s: (ENA 3306.8r), ʿImannuʾel Maṭalon; (ENA 3306.7r), Shelomo Cuenca (whose surname echoes the city in Castille), Yaʿacov Cuenca, Daniel Florentin, Yosef Moliano (possibly Italian = "Mogliano"), . The accounts deal with quantities of sugar (אסוקר), cinnamon (קאנילה), Yisraʾel Yaʿīsh, Aron Cassuto, Yosef Ben-Veniste (ן׳ ביניסטי), Daniel Ḥason; (ENA 3306.7), Menaḥem Mikhāl, Moshe Yiṣḥaqarī, Shelomo Mosseri, Ḥayyīm Naḥama, and others.

  32. 2882State documentJRL C 169

    Official accounts from "al-Ṣāfīyya bi-wilāyet al-Gharbīyya" (מוסה נעים צראף אלכזינה באסם אלצאפייה בולאיית אלגרבייה), an institution related to the provincial Treasury (כזינה). Dated Ṣafar 1247 AH which is 1831 CE. The accounts list a wide array of locations within region of al-Gharbīyya, such as: (right side, recto) Mīt Qallīn (l. 19), al-Bakātūsh (l. 21), al-Manshilīn (ll. 20, 22), Maḥallat Diyāy (l. 24), Kafr al-Jazaʾir (l. 26), Ṣarwa (l. 29), al-Ṣāfīyya (l. 31).
